So, today's another design JUST for you. I'll do it just like yesterday!

Card stock:
More Mustard, cut to 5.5"x8.5"
Early Espresso, cut to 5-3/8"x4-1/8"
Crumb Cake, cut to 5-1/4"x4"
Naturals Ivory, cut to 5-3/8"x4-1/8" for the inside.

First, stamp leaves from AUTUMN SPLENDOR randomly on your Crumb Cake CS; I used More Mustard, Cajun Craze, and Cherry Cobbler.

Now, take your color spritzer tool (page 192 n your Idea Book & Catalog!), and use an Early Espresso marker to blow random dots onto the stamped CC. Take your embossing buddy and rub it all over the card stock - you might want to give those EE spritzed dots a few seconds to dry. NEXT - and I am SUPER excited to have discovered this works! - take your VERSAMARKER and spritz random dots of IT all around. WARNING: you won't be able to see i too well, so don't over-spritz. You can come back and put more dots in after the next step, if you want. Now, use gold embossing powder and your heat tool to heat emboss those Versamarker dots! It's VERY subtle, but you can definitely see it! (Remember: you just click on any photo on my blog to enlarge it!)

Set that aside; take a scrap of Early Espresso card stock, and use the "gratitude" from FABULOUS PHRASES and Versamark to stamp on the card stock; using your gold powder and heat tool to heat emboss the word. Don't forget to use your embossing buddy!

Now, use the modern label punch to punch out the word.

You can assemble your card now, or wait until you've stamped the inside. :) It's up to you - just use dimensionals to put the punched piece on the front when everything else s adhered!

Now, for the inside!

I took two of the leaves and stamped them in opposite corners, and took the one I'd stamped n More Mustard, off-stamped, and stamped it in the middle of the Naturals Ivory.

Now, use your embossing buddy, gold embossing powder, and heat tool to put your choice of verse in the middle - mine uses the OCCASIONAL QUOTES stamp set, but I know not many of you have had a party to earn it yet! :) It's a level three stamp set, and I LOVE IT!!

That is all there is to this card - but I really love it. Both the front AND the inside are beautiful art by themselves! :)

Below is a close-up of the background embossing; I took leaves I'd cut from thin chipboard and put them on one of the Big Shot's acrylic cutting plates, then put the DSP on top; I ran it through the Big Shot with the silicon pad and the Impressions Pad on top. It's not OBVIOUS when you look at the card, but it definitely adds a little something!

The hostess for this weekend is pregnant with a little girl, so I wanted something that they could adapt if they wanted to - and don't we all have a shower to attend at least once a year??? :D

Fold Whisper White card stock, cut 5-1/2"x8-1/2", in half (the HAMBURGER way!:D). Using your 1-3/4" circle punch, punch a half-circle out of the fold side. If you look at the back of your punch, it should be relatively easy to do this step!

Next, take your Big Shot (YUP! I LOVE MY BIG SHOT!!) and the scallop circle die. If you line the loose edges of the card on one side of the die, the half-circle should be inside the scallop cutting edge, as well as maybe 3/8" on each side of the cut. You're looking for a BIT of fold to be left when you cut the scallop, to keep the card front and back together. :D

Run through your Big Shot. Voila! A bib! :D

Next, we used the flowers in Boho Backgrounds stamp set to stamp all around in Pretty in Pink. The "hello baby" is done in Pixie Pink; that's from TEENY TINY WISHES - and the inside is also in Pixie Pink. It says, "Celebrate you", and that's from BITTY BIRTHDAY.

Stamp the "hello baby" on scrap Whisper White, and center and punch out with your Modern Label Punch. With a scrap of Certainly Celery, punch the WORD WINDOW punch FIRST, then center it in the Modern Label Punch and punch. :D It's like making your own Hodgepodge Hardware frame without metal! :D

We adhered the Certainly Celery piece on top of the Whisper White piece with 2-Way Glue Pen, then centered the label onto the bib and adhered with dimensionals. The ribbon's a piece of Pretty in Pink 1/4" grosgrain ribbon about 8 inches long; it's adhered to the front with SNAIL. Isn't that EASY?!?!?

I can't remember the NAME of this technique, but I love it. :D Stamp your image(s) in white craft ink, then use a Q-tip to put Stampin' Pastels on top of the white ink. (You could use a cotton ball, but I like the more precise control of the cotton swab!) That's REALLY all there is to it! I masked off the word AFTER I rubbed it on, so it would be really black there.
